Title: Navigation - route selection
Post by: Axles on December 04, 2012, 11:36:46
Hi everyone Locus fan and authors.
I have a question of when and whether it will be implemented with the option to select a route among the three presented example? It's about something like Google: http://scr.hu/0qob/pfcov (//http://scr.hu/0qob/pfcov)
Or optionally adding a map point / points, through which navigation is to navigate?
Title: Re: Navigation - route selection
Post by: tommi on December 04, 2012, 12:42:56
Quote from: "Axles"Or optionally adding a map point / points, through which navigation is to navigate?
You can do so, use the feature "Add new route and measure" instead of "Navigate to".

Title: Re: Navigation - route selection
Post by: Axles on December 09, 2012, 09:50:39
A few days ago I went to a town. I planned the route so as recommending tommi62. I turned on the GPS and the internet, and I chose this route and turned navigate. I drove a little tour and Locus appointed a new route (which I wanted to avoid). In the screenshot shown in the situation, I think that will show what I mean.
Later still happened so many times. How to avoid this in the future?

http://scr.hu/0qob/jzlm1 (http://scr.hu/0qob/jzlm1)
Title: Re: Navigation - route selection
Post by: Menion on December 09, 2012, 11:32:00
hmm don't you have in menu > settings > navigation enabled automatic recompute?
Title: Re: Navigation - route selection
Post by: Axles on December 09, 2012, 11:57:50
I have selected this option, but it is needed if I miss a one street or navigation is outdated (one-way street, etc.). Locus Then recalculate the route.
For me, driving on a predetermined route should be continued + possible only small corrections. It should not set all new route.  ;)
Title: Re: Navigation - route selection
Post by: tommi on December 09, 2012, 12:11:36
Increase setting NavigationInvalid distance. Seems this is too low compared with achieved GPS accuracy.
